Do the vital functions of the body such as digestion get affected during fever ? Explain your answer,

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The optimum temperature range of enzymatic activity is 298-310 K, i.e., enzymes are inactive beyond this temperature range (high or low). Thus, during fever (temperature gt 310 K) the activity of enzymes may be affected.
